New PwC chairman John Green has been a banker and a lawyer, as well as the proprietor and chairman of his own family-run publishing business.

All three careers are now drawing to a close. The last with the sale of the Green family’s Pantera Press to Hardie Grant, due to be completed at the end of this month.
